用于确定接收的用户简档与存储的用户简档之间的相关性的方法技术

技术编号:7812063 阅读:197 留言:0更新日期:2012-09-28 01:35
一种无线节点被配置用于存储信息,通过将所存储的信息与来自另一无线节点的辅助信息进行相关来发现所述另一无线节点,并且至少部分地基于该相关来确定是否建立与所述另一无线节点的无线链路。

【技术实现步骤摘要】
【国外来华专利技术】
概括地说,本公开内容涉及无线通信,具体地说,涉及基于相关信息来在多个无线节点之间建立本地无线连接的各种装置和方法。
技术介绍
对等(“P2P”)无线网络一般用于通过adhoc连接来连接节点。这些网络与通常利用中央服务器通信的传统的客户端-服务器模型不同。对等网络可以仅由彼此直接通信的对等节点构成,或者可以包括向网络中的节点提供各种服务的少量的服务器。对于有效地共享文件、媒体流、电话、实时数据应用、以及其它通信而言,这些网络是有用的。在对等无线网络中,采用各种发现和捕获过程以使节点能够建立无线链路。举例 而言,无线节点可以通过广播服务信息来通告其可用性。该服务信息可以包括用于建立与另ー无线节点的无线链路的參数。这些參数可以包括接入协议、支持的数据速率、可用的服务质量、安全性、以及其它參数。该服务信息可以由网络中的另ー无线节点使用,以发起捕获过程,从而利用网络限定的各种接入机制来建立无线链路。随着对等无线通信的完善度以及复杂度不断増加,日益期望实现无线节点之间的智能发现和捕获过程。这些过程也应当能够应用于其它网络。
技术实现思路
在本公开内容的ー个方面中,ー种无线节点包括被配置用于存储信息的处理系统,该处理系统还被配置用于通过将所存储的信息与来自另ー无线节点的辅助信息进行相关并且至少部分地基于该相关确定是否建立与另ー无线节点的无线链路,来发现另ー无线节点。在本公开内容的另ー个方面中,ー种无线节点包括第一模块,用于将信息与来自远程无线节点的所观察到的辅助信息进行相关;以及第二模块,用于至少部分地基于该相关来确定该远程无线节点是否应当建立无线链路。在本公开内容的又ー个方面中,一种在无线节点处进行通信的方法包括将信息与来自远程无线节点的所观察到的辅助信息进行相关,以及至少部分地基于该相关来确定该远程无线节点是否应当建立无线链路。在本公开内容的又ー个方面中,一种用于无线节点的计算机产品包括计算机可读介质,该计算机可读介质具有用于将信息与来自远程无线节点的所观察到的辅助信息进行相关的第一代码,以及用于至少部分地基于该相关来确定该远程无线节点是否应当建立无线链路的第二代码。附图说明将在随后的具体实施方式中介绍各种装置、方法及其运行的环境的各方面,在附图中图I是示例性对等无线网络的概念图;图2是另ー示例性对等无线网络的概念图;图3A是又ー示例性对等无线网络的概念图,其示出了广播參考信号的无线节点;图3B是图3A的示例性对等无线网络的概 念图,其示出了响应于參考信号的直接无线链路建立;图4A是又ー示例性对等无线网络的概念图,其示出了广播參考信号的两个无线节点;图4B是图4A的示例性对等无线网络的概念图,其示出了响应于參考信号的直接无线链路建立;图4C是图4A的示例性对等无线网络的概念图,其示出了响应于參考信号的间接无线链路建立;图5A是又ー示例性对等无线网络的概念图,其示出了广播參考信号的无线节点;图5B是图5A的示例性对等无线网络的概念图,其示出了响应于參考信号的无线链路建立;图6是示出了无线节点的硬件配置的实例的概念图;图7是示出了由无线节点执行以确定是否建立无线链路的处理的实例的流程图;图8是示出了作为结合图7描述的处理的一部分,由无线节点执行的相关处理的实例的流程图;图9是示出了由无线节点执行以传递目标内容消息的处理的实例的流程图;图10是示出了用于无线节点的协议栈的实例的概念图;以及图11是示出了无线节点的功能性的实例的概念图。具体实施例方式下面将描述各种装置和方法、以及各种装置和方法所运行在的环境的各方面。然而,这些装置和方法可以以各种不同的形式来体现,而不应当限制于本公开全文介绍的各种配置。此外,提供这些装置和方法的各个方面以使本公开透彻和完整,并且向本领域技术人员完全传达本专利技术的范围。然而,本领域技术人员将容易理解,为了提供对这些装置和方法的透彻理解的目的而介绍多个细节,这些装置和方法的各种配置可以在没有这些具体细节的情况下实现。在一些情况中,以方框图的形式示出公知的结构和组件,以避免使本公开全文介绍的各种概念不清晰。在下面的详细描述中,将在对等无线网络的环境中描述各种装置和方法的方面。然而,本领域技术人员将容易理解,本专利技术可以扩展到广泛部署的网络和通信协议。因此,对对等无线网络的任何參考仅g在示出各种装置和方法的方面,并且应当理解这些方面具有宽范围的应用。现在将參照图I介绍对等无线网络的实例。可以利用任何合适的无线接入协议来实现该对等无线网络。举例而言,可以利用分布式MAC (媒体接入控制)对等协议来实现该网络,这与UWB (超宽带)网络相似,但不必限于短程通信。与UMB (超移动宽带)或LTE (长期演进)相似,可以由物理层支持远程通信。UMB是由第三代合作伙伴计划2 (3GPP2)发布的作为CDMA1000标准族的一部分的空中接ロ标准,其采用诸如码分多址(CDMA)的各种接入技术来向移动用户提供宽带因特网接入。LTE是第三代合作伙伴计划(3GPP)中的ー个计划,用于基于OFDMA (正交频分多址)技术来改善UMTS (通用移动电信系统)移动电话标准。然而,本领域技术人员将容易理解,本公开全文介绍的各种装置和方法的方面可以扩展到任何合适的网络,而与无线接入协议无关。因此,对具体无线接入协议的任何參考仅旨在示出各种装置和方法的方面,并且应当理解这些方面具有宽范围的应用。转到图1,示出的对等无线网络100具有多个无线节点102,其中每个无线节点可以实现为不同的设备。举例而言,无线节点102可以被配置为能够支持与网络100中的其它无线节点102的对等连接的膝上型电 脑、移动电话、个人数字助理(PDA)、数字音频播放器、游戏控制台、数码相机、数码摄像机、多媒体设备、或任何其它合适的设备。无线节点102可以被本领域技术人员称为手机、无线通信设备、用户终端、用户装置、移动站、移动单元、用户单元、用户站、移动无线电、无线电电话、无线站、无线设备、或一些其它的术语。本公开全文描述的各种概念g在应用于所有的无线节点,而与其具体名称无关。在该实例中,对等网络100是通过无线链路连接的无线节点102的自配置网络,其一起形成了任意的无线拓扑。无线节点102可以利用无线拓扑的优势来支持直接地或通过ー个或多个中间节点102与网络100中的另ー无线节点102的连接。由于无线节点102在整个覆盖区域中可自由移动,因此无线拓扑可快速改变。結果,随着无线节点102在整个覆盖区域中移动,对等网络100能够动态地重新配置以保持连接。可以使用各种方法来建立对等连接。举例而言,可以使用在标题为“Paging aPeer in a Peer-to-Peer Communication Network” 的美国专利申请 No. 11/775,859、标题为“Methods and Apparatus for Securely Advertising Identification and/or Discovery Information” 的美国专利申请 No. 12/163,179、以及标题为 “Methods andApparatus for Forming, Maintaining and/or Using Overlapping 本文档来自技高网...

【技术保护点】

【技术特征摘要】
【国外来华专利技术】2010.01.05 US 12/652,3781.ー种无线节点,包括 处理系统,被配置用于将信息与来自远程无线节点的所观察到的辅助信息进行相关,并且至少部分地基于所述相关来确定所述远程无线节点是否应当建立无线链路。2.如权利要求I所述的无线节点,其中,所述信息包括所述无线节点的用户模型,并且其中,所述处理系统还被配置用于确定所述远程无线节点是否应当建立与所述无线节点的所述无线链路。3.如权利要求I所述的无线节点,其中,所述信息包括来自另ー远程无线节点的所观察到的辅助信息,并且其中,所述处理系统还被配置用于确定所述远程无线节点是否应当建立与所述另ー远程无线节点的所述无线链路。4.如权利要求I所述的无线节点,其中,所述信息包括所述无线节点的用户模型,并且其中,所述处理系统还被配置用于将所述信息与来自另ー远程无线节点的所观察到的辅助信息进行相关,所述处理系统还被配置用于至少部分地基于所述信息与来自所述另ー远程无线节点的所观察到的辅助信息的所述相关来确定所述远程无线节点是否应当建立与所述另ー远程无线节点的所述无线链路。5.如权利要求4所述的无线节点,其中,如果所述信息与来自所述另ー远程无线节点的所观察到的辅助信息相关,则所述处理系统还被配置用于将来自所述远程无线节点和所述另ー远程无线节点的所观察到的辅助信息进行相关,所述处理系统还被配置用于至少部分地基于来自所述远程无线节点和所述另ー远程无线节点的所观察到的辅助信息的所述相关来确定所述远程无线节点是否应当建立与所述另ー远程无线节点的所述无线链路。6.如权利要求I所述的无线节点,其中,所述处理系统还被配置用于支持所述远程无线节点和另ー远程无线节点之间的所述无线链路。7.如权利要求I所述的无线节点,其中,所述处理系统还被配置用于向所述远程无线节点和另ー远程无线节点发信号,以在所述远程无线节点和所述另ー远程无线节点之间建立所述无线链路。8.如权利要求I所述的无线节点,其中,所述处理系统还被配置用于从由所述远程节点广播的參考中恢复所述辅助信息。9.如权利要求I所述的无线节点,其中,所述辅助信息包括所述远程无线节点的用户模型的一部分。10.如权利要求I所述的无线节点,其中,所述处理系统还被配置用于通过基于相关规则计算相关度量并将所计算的相关度量与相关阈值进行比较,来将所述辅助信息与所述信息进行相关。11.如权利要求10所述的无线节点,其中,所述处理系统还被配置用于从所述辅助信息中恢复所述相关规则。12.如权利要求10所述的无线节点,其中,所述处理系统还被配置用于从所述辅助信息中恢复所述相关阈值。13.如权利要求10所述的无线节点,其中,所述处理系统还被配置用于存储第一阈值并从所述辅助信息中恢复第二阈值,所述处理系统还被配置用于选择所述第一和第二阈值中的一个来用作所述相关阈值,以与所计算的相关度量进行比较。14.如权利要求I所述的无线节点,其中,如果在所述远程无线节点和所述无线节点之间建立所述无线链路,则所述处理系统还被配置用于至少部分地基于所述信息和在所述无线链路上从所述远程节点接收的额外的辅助信息之间的进一步相关,来确定是否保持所述无线链路。15.如权利要求I所述的无线节点,其中,所述信息包括所述无线节点的用户模型,所述用户模型包括用户人口统计和优先选项。16.如权利要求I所述的无线节点,其中,所述信息包括所述无线节点的用户模型,所述用户模型包括关键词。17.如权利要求I所述的无线节点,其中,所述信息包括所述无线节点的用户模型,并且其中,所述处理系统还被配置用于至少部分地基于用户行为来创建并保持所述用户模型。18.如权利要求I所述的无线节点,其中,所述信息包括多个目标内容消息的元数据。19.如权利要求I所述的无线节点,其中,所述信息包括所述无线节点的用户模型,并且其中,如果所观察到的辅助信息与所述用户模型相关,则所述处理系统还被配置用于将多个目标内容消息的元数据与所观察到的辅助信息进行相关,所述处理系统还被配置用于至少部分地基于所述元数据与所观察到的辅助信息之间的所述相关来确定是否建立所述无线链路。20.如权利要求I所述的无线节点,其中,所述信息包括多个目标内容消息的元数据,或者所述处理系统还被配置用于在所述信息与所观察到的辅助信息的相关之后将多个目标内容消息的元数据与所观察到的辅助信息进行相关,其中,如果所述处理系统确定建立所述无线链路,则所述处理系统还被配置用于在所述无线链路上向所述远程无线节点提供与所观察到的辅助信息相关的所述元数据。21.如权利要求20所述的无线节点,其中,所述处理系统还被配置用于接收来自所述远程无线节点的指示在所述无线链路上提供的所述元数据的子集的信号,并且在所述无线链路上向所述远程无线节点提供与所述元数据的子集对应的ー个或多个所述目标内容消ο22.ー种无线节点,包括 第一模块,用于将信息与来自远程无线节点的所观察到的辅助信息进行相关;以及 第二模块,用于至少部分地基于所述相关来确定所述远程无线节点是否应当建立无线链路。23.如权利要求22所述的无线节点,其中,所述信息包括所述无线节点的用户模型,并且其中,所述第二模块被配置用于确定所述远程无线节点是否应当建立与所述无线节点的所述无线链路。24.如权利要求22所述的无线节点,其中,所述信息包括来自另ー远程无线节点的所观察到的辅助信息,并且其中,所述第二模块还被配置用于确定所述远程无线节点是否应当建立与所述另ー远程无线节点的所述无线链路。25.如权利要求22所述的无线节点,其中,所述信息包括所述无线节点的用户模型,所述无线节点还包括用于将所述信息与来自另ー远程无线节点的所观察到的辅助信息进行相关的模块,所述第二模块被配置用于至少部分地基于所述信息与来自所述另ー远程无线节点的所观察到的辅助信息的所述相关来确定所述远程无线节点是否应当建立与所述另一远程无线节点的所述无线链路。26.如权利要求25所述的无线节点,还包括如果所述信息与来自所述另ー远程无线节点的所观察到的辅助信息相关,则将来自所述远程无线节点和所述另ー远程无线节点的所观察到的辅助信息进行相关的模块,所述第二模块还被配置用于至少部分地基于来自所述远程无线节点和所述另ー远程无线节点的所观察到的辅助信息的所述相关来确定所述远程无线节点是否应当建立与所述另ー远程无线节点的所述无线链路。27.如权利要求22所述的无线节点,还包括用于支持所述远程无线节点和另ー远程无线节点之间的所述无线链路的模块。28.如权利要求22所述的无线节点,还包括用于向所述远程无线节点和另ー远程无线节点发信号,以在所述远程无线节点和所述另ー远程无线节点之间建立所述无线链路的模块。29.如权利要求22所述的无线节点,还包括用于从由所述远程节点广播的參考中恢复所述辅助信息的模块。30.如权利要求22所述的无线节点,其中,所述辅助信息包括所述远程无线节点的用户模型的一部分。31.如权利要求22所述的无线节点,其中,所述第一模块被配置用于通过基于相关规则计算相关度量并将所计算的相关度量与相关阈值进行比较,来将所述辅助信息与所述信息进行相关。32.如权利要求31所述的无线节点,还包括用于从所述辅助信息中恢复所述相关规则的模块。33.如权利要求31所述的无线节点,还包括用于从所述辅助信息中恢复所述相关阈值的模块。34.如权利要求31所述的无线节点,还包括用于存储第一阈值的模块、用于从所述辅助信息中恢复第二阈值的模块、以及用于选择所述第一和第二阈值中的一个来用作所述相关阈值,以与所计算的相关度量进行比较的模块。35.如权利要求22所述的无线节点,其中,如果在所述远程无线节点和所述无线节点之间建立所述无线链路,则所述无线节点还包括用于至少部分地基于所述信息和在所述无线链路上从所述远程节点接收的额外的辅助信息之间的进一步相关,来确定是否保持所述无线链路的模块。36.如权利要求22所述的无线节点,其中,所述信息包括所述无线节点的用户模型,所述用户模型包括用户人口统计和优先选项。37.如权利要求22所述的无线节点,其中,所述信息包括所述无线节点的用户模型,所述用户模型包括关键词。38.如权利要求22所述的无线节点,其中,所述信息包括所述无线节点的用户模型,并且其中,所述无线节点还包括用于至少部分地基于用户行为来创建并保持所述用户模型的模块。39.如权利要求22所述的无线节点,其中,所述信息包括多个目标内容消息的元数据。40.如权利要求22所述的无线节点,其中,所述信息包括所述无线节点的用户模型,并且其中,如果所观察到的辅助信息与所述用户模型相关,则所述无线节点还包括用于将多个目标内容消息的元数据与所观察到的辅助信息进行相关的模块,所述第二模块被配置用于至少部分地基于所述元数据与所观察到的辅助信息之间的所述相关来确定是否建立所述无线链路。41.如权利要求22所述的无线节点,其中,所述信息包括多个目标内容消息的元数据,或者所述无线节点还包括用于在所述信息与所观察到的辅助信息的相关之后将多个目标内容消息的元数据与所观察到的辅助信息进行相关的模块,其中,如果所述第二模块确定建立所述无线链路,则所述无线节点还包括用于在所述无线链路上向所述远程无线节点提供与所观察到的辅助信息相关的所述元数据的模块。42.如权利要求41所述的无线节点,还包括用于接收来自所述远程无线节点的指示在所述无线链路上提供的所述元数据的子集的信号的模块,以及用于在所述无线链路上向所述远程无线节点提供与所述元数据的子集对应的ー个或多个所述目标内容消息的...

【专利技术属性】
技术研发人员:D·克里希纳斯瓦米V·D·帕克
申请(专利权)人:高通股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1